This is one seriously swift motherboard! It posted a solid 3Dmark and Unigine score and hit the mark for what we’ve seen from other high-end Z390 motherboards. It showed its gaming rivals who’s boss in PCMark10 also, where ist posted the highest score for Z390, putting it in 4th place overall.
While it didn’t take the top spot for Z390 in WPrime, it was certainly on the upper end of its class, with a swift 3.092 seconds and 83.643 seconds for 32M and 1024M respectively. However, it did take the top spot in Cinebench and Handbrake, where it hit an impressive 218 for single core performance, 2073 for all cores. Furthermore, it scored 75.1 FPS while transcoding 4K video; only X399 and X299 motherboards performed any better in this test.
